Best Buy Leaks Motorola Xoom Tablet Price, It’s Yours For $800

Engadget has got its hands on what appears to be a copy of a future Best Buy circular which is set to appear in Sunday newspapers on February 20.

What the advertisement shows is that the upcoming Motorola’s Xoom tablet will be available in store from February 24 for a bank-busting $800.

The Xoom is shown with a $799.99 price tag along with the text “Available in store Thursday, February 24.”

And if you don't think you've spent enough money, then there’s also an option of a  “Custom Fit Folio” for an extra $39.99.

Also leaked, are Verizon’s data plans for the Xoom (as seen below)-

1 GB – $20/month
3 GB – $35/month
5 GB – $50/month
10 GB – $80/month

The Xoom will launch with only 3G connectivity with 4G on its way after a post-release firmware update. It will also come equipped with a 10.1-inch display, 1 GB of RAM, and dual cameras (2 MP front-facing, and 5 MP rear-facing).

But at $800 it's even more expensive than the iPad even with the promise of 4G will consumers be willing to pay?
